Hudson was nearly three months old when diagnosed with nueroblastoma, a cancer of the nerve tissues that is the most common
type of cancer in infants. On March 13th Hudson went in for a post 1 year chemo check up! "Hudson Xavier's HemeOnc check up was GREAT! Labs looked good and now that we are a YEAR out from his last chemo, we get to do ultrasounds every six months instead of alternating between CT and ultrasound every three months AND check ups every TWO months instead of one!!!" His parents Steve and Andrea Marshall support the blood drive as a way of thanking blood donors and supporting cancer patients. โWhen you give blood and platelets, it may seem like a small donation to you,โ said the Marshalls, โbut to us, it is life.โ
Hudson has had clean scans with every check up! This boy is truly a HERO!! Blood products helped saved Hudsons life and the Marshalls are very grateful that the blood he needed was available when he needed it most. Hudson is in remission, partly because of the willingness of others to give the gift of life.
